What You Should Know About Digital Hearing AidsThere are digital hearing aids available without a doctor's prescription or testing. Some of the aids you can buy that go in the ear canal are digi-ears, which range from $300 to $700 and have various additions. They're versatile to fit either ear, so if you bought two of the same type, you wouldn't have to worry about which aid would fit each ear if you got confused.
